Ticket: Slimmed image breaks runtime on Pellarc build agents.

Repro steps:
1. Build the hollowed image with the strip-layers profile enabled.
2. Push to the staging registry and deploy to the canary pool.
3. Container exits with a missing shared-library error within ten seconds.

Expected: parity with the full image. Actual: crash loop. Suspect the trim step removes the resolver libs. To pull the failing image from the staging registry, authenticate with the token below.

session JWT of tawip-kajog = eyJhbGciOiJIUzI1NiIsInR5cCI6IkpXVCJ9.eyJzdWIiOiI2dKYGGIn0.afsnASii

Item 14: Verify that the Fenwick Events schema registry enforces compatibility checks before any producer can publish a new event version. Confirm that breaking changes require a documented migration plan and that deprecated schemas are flagged within thirty days. Review access logs to ensure only the platform team can approve registry writes; consumer teams should have read-only access. Any exception requires sign-off from the registry owner, whose name is listed below.

named custodian: Zorael Sordor

Context: Ardenfell line margins slipped three points over two quarters. Drivers: input steel costs, aggressive discounting at the Westmoor branch, and a stale price book. Proposal: uplift list prices four percent, tighten discount authority to regional level, sunset the two lowest-margin SKUs. Risk: volume loss at Halverton accounts, estimated under two percent. Decision requested at Thursday's review. Modelling assumptions are in the appendix pack. The commercial reasoning leadership wants kept close is noted directly below.

board note of tajop-yajof: The finance team signed off on a budget of $77.6 million for Project Pramir.